HI folks,
SO, Daighter's 2001 XJR is going into failsafe mode on occasion- sometimes at a stop light, and recently right when the car is started. It is VERY sporadic so I am having a hard time hunting down the problem and don't want to assume it's the TB. The last code it popped up was P1222. Here is exactly what happened:
1. Started car, barely warm ran perfectly
2. Drive 9 miles freeway speeds mostly, 1 mile regular roads
3. Parked at local electronics store (Fry's for those who need details)
4. Attempted to purchase something but then got frustrated with employee as he insisted I give him all my information to buy a regular telephone...
5. Jumped in the car (and this part may or may not be important) jammed the key in and quickly started it.
6. Immediately notice rough running and failsafe mode
7. Turned car off
8. Slowly turned key and started the car (ran perfectly and smooth)
9. Drove home and pulled codes
The reason I mention #5 is that my daughter tends to jam the key in and turn it fast more than I do because she is always in a hurry and I have not had the failsafe issue when driving it until yesterday....is it POSSIBLE that we are having an ignition switch issue? I have an XJ8 that I can pull one out of if I get support on that.

UPDATE:
Went into failsafe, and I checked the TPS% while the car was on but not running- it was 7, then 6.6 and I believe it should be around 3.x correct?
I am now thinking TPS. Are the XJR and XJ8 TPS the same??
For that matter are the XJ8 and XJR AJ27 throttle bodies the same?
